Karachi, Jun 30 (PTI) At least seven persons, including four children, were killed on Sunday when an overspeeding coaster crashed into a trailer truck and overturned in Pakistan's Sindh province.
The accident occurred in the provincial capital Karachi when the trailer truck took a U-turn and the coaster, coming from behind, rammed into it and overturned, police said.
A senior police official said the deceased included four children and two women of a family who were going to Hawksbay Beach for a picnic.
“The coaster they were travelling in overturned after colliding with the trailer,” he said. The driver of the trailer fled after the accident.
The six wounded also included two children, SHO Mauripur Chaudhry Tufail said.
Emergency responders provided immediate medical assistance to the injured. The bodies of the deceased were shifted to the Civil Hospital Karachi for further legal procedures.
Sindh Chief Minister Murad Ali Shah expressed grief at the lives lost in the incident.
In a statement, he directed the administrations of CHK, Jinnah Postgraduate Medical Center and SMBB Institute of Trauma to provide the best treatment available to the injured passengers.
He also summoned a detailed report from Sindh Inspector General Ghulam Nabi Memon, ordering police to take strict measures to prevent traffic accidents.
The (driving) licences of drivers who speed up (vehicles) even on busy roads should be suspended. Speeding has wrecked joyful homes along with (taking lives of) innocent children,” the statement quoted CM Shah as saying.
